# bugsnag_get_error

Get full details on an error, including aggregated and summarized data across all events (occurrences) and details of the latest event (occurrence), such as breadcrumbs, metadata and the stacktrace. Use the filters parameter to narrow down the summaries further. Parameters: - projectId (string): Unique identifier of the project. This is optional if a current project is set and is used to set the current project for BugSnag tools. - errorId (string) *required*: Unique identifier of the error to retrieve - filters (record<string, array>): Apply filters to narrow down the error list. Use the List Project Event Filters tool to discover available filter fields. Time filters support extended ISO 8601 format (e.g. 2018-05-20T00:00:00Z) or relative format (e.g. 7d, 24h). (default: {"event.since":[{"type":"eq","value":"30d"}],"error.status":[{"type":"eq","value":"open"}]}) Output Description: JSON object containing: - error_details: Aggregated data about the error, including first and last seen occurrence - latest_event: Detailed information about the most recent occurrence of the error, including stacktrace, breadcrumbs, user and context - pivots: List of pivots (summaries) for the error, which can be used to analyze patterns in occurrences - url: A link to the error in the dashboard - this should be shown to the user for them to perform further analysis Use Cases: 1. Investigate a specific error found through the List Project Errors tool 2. Understand which types of user are affected by the error using summarized event data 3. Get error details for debugging and root cause analysis 4. Retrieve error metadata for incident reports and documentation Examples: 1. Get details for a specific error json { "errorId": "6863e2af8c857c0a5023b411" } Expected Output: JSON object with error details including message, stack trace, occurrence count, and metadata Hints: 1. Error IDs can be found using the List Project Errors tool 2. Use this after filtering errors to get detailed information about specific errors 3. Use Get Event Details tool if you need detailed information about a specific event (occurrence) rather than the aggregated error 4. If you used a filter to get this error, you can pass the same filters here to restrict the results or apply further filters 5. The URL provided in the response points should be shown to the user in all cases as it allows them to view the error in the dashboard and perform further analysis

## Parameters

| Parameter | Type | Required | Description |
| --- | --- | --- | --- |
| `errorId` | string | yes | Unique identifier of the error to retrieve |
| `filters` | object | no | Apply filters to narrow down the error list. Use the List Project Event Filters tool to discover available filter fields. Time filters support extended ISO 8601 |
| `projectId` | string | no | Unique identifier of the project. This is optional if a current project is set and is used to set the current project for BugSnag tools. |

Parameters from the server's own tool schema.

## Why bugsnag_get_error is rated Low

This is a pure data retrieval operation querying error information from BugSnag. It reads and aggregates existing data without creating, modifying, or deleting anything. The blast radius of misuse is minimal — an attacker could access error logs and stack traces, which may contain sensitive information but would not compromise system integrity or functionality. Classified as Read with low severity.

From the tool's own definition: "Tool description states 'Get full details on an error' and 'retrieve' — retrieves aggregated data, event details, breadcrumbs, metadata, and stacktraces. Parameters are query-based (projectId, errorId, filters) with no modification or deletion operations."
